This solid brick ranch at 1715 East Jackson Street sits on an unusually deep 0.253-acre lot in one of Pensacola’s most sought-after neighborhoods. From the curb the home reads as classic East Hill — low-slung rooflines, brick exterior, and 80 feet of street frontage — but step inside and you'll find thoughtful, recent renovations that make everyday living easy. A sunroom and a large bonus room extend the footprint beyond the main living areas, giving more flexibility than many ranches this age.
The heart of the house is a fully remodeled kitchen completed in 2025: quartz counters, updated cabinetry, and new appliances delivered a clean, contemporary update while preserving mid-century bones. Cork flooring installed in 2025 complements remaining original hardwoods and gives the interior a warm, modern texture. Bathrooms were refreshed in 2022–2023, and the home retains a working original fireplace that anchors the living area with character.
Practical updates reduce near-term maintenance concerns: a 2020 HVAC system, new windows in 2023, and a shingle roof installed in 2017. The single-story layout flows through generous room sizes — three bedrooms and three bathrooms provide privacy and utility for families or work-from-home arrangements. Parking is convenient with a two-car carport and extra driveway spaces.
Outside, the level yard invites gardening, play areas, or the addition of an outdoor living terrace without sacrificing privacy. The property’s East Hill address places you less than a mile from Bayview Park and about 1.5 miles to downtown Pensacola dining and waterfront amenities. Whether you’re buying for primary residence or investment (estimated rent ~ $2,500/mo), this home balances classic charm with contemporary upgrades on a lot size that is increasingly rare in the neighborhood. Market valuations place the home in the $550k–$600k range, reflecting recent comparable sales nearby and the quality of the renovations.
East Hill is one of Pensacola’s most desirable residential neighborhoods, known for mature trees, vintage architecture, and a friendly community vibe. Residents enjoy quick access to Bayview Park, downtown’s restaurants and cultural venues, and a short drive to Pensacola Beach. The area attracts a mix of young professionals and families who value walkable streets, local eateries, and neighborhood events. Schools serve the district with varying ratings; A.K. Suter Elementary is well-regarded locally. East Hill’s combination of historic charm and steady appreciation has made it a consistent favorite for buyers seeking character close to the waterfront and city center.
East Hill is currently a balanced market with signs of steady demand: inventory sits near 2.5 months and average days on market are approximately 58 days. Median sale price for the area is roughly $385,000, but recent new-construction and renovated homes within a half-mile have closed in the $630K–$835K range, pushing the neighborhood’s price-per-square-foot higher. One-year appreciation is modest (~5%), while five-year appreciation has been stronger (~25%), indicating consistent buyer interest and longer-term value growth. Single-family homes in East Hill move faster than condos and attract young professionals and families seeking walkable access to downtown amenities and parks. Low-to-moderate inventory combined with quality updates — like the 2025 kitchen remodel and recent system upgrades at this address — create an opportunity for buyers who want a move-in-ready home without paying new-construction premiums. For investors, rental comps and an estimated monthly rent of about $2,500 suggest healthy cash flow relative to purchase price, while owner-occupants gain a rare combination of lot size and proximity to downtown and Bayview Park.
